The table below provides summary statistics and salary benchmarking for remote or hybrid work requiring Vue skills. It covers permanent job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 6 December 2025,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
6 Dec 2025
Same period 2024 Same period 2023
Rank 217 208 230
Rank change year-on-year -9 +22 -75
Permanent jobs citing Vue 164 294 282
As % of all permanent jobs with remote/hybrid work options 1.07% 1.55% 1.37%
As % of the Libraries, Frameworks & Software Standards category 5.92% 5.09% 4.43%
Number of salaries quoted 154 167 241
10th Percentile £40,000 £31,250 £39,250
25th Percentile £53,750 £40,625 £45,000
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£75,000 £55,500 £60,000
Median % change year-on-year +35.14% -7.50% -
75th Percentile £110,000 £75,000 £72,500
90th Percentile £137,500 £91,300 £87,500
UK median annual salary £75,000 £57,251 £65,000
% change year-on-year +31.00% -11.92% +8.33%
